  2. Post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D) • Ego state pathology • Trauma • Subjective experience

  3. Symptoms of PTSD (Presenting Problems) • Emotion • Cognition • Behavior

  4. Underlying problems : Experiencing Loss • Internal : Sense of control • External : Facts

  5. PTSD……… Presenting problem Conscious Underlying problems Unconscious

  6. Hypnotherapy and counseling Assessment and Intervention Conscious Assessment and Intervention Unconscious

  7. AssessmentEngaging and Therapeutic Alliance • Work and family • Psychosomatic issues on health • PTSD : substance abuse? self destructive issues? experiencing any disasters/accidents? Internal Map : Assessing the trauma Material

  8. Intervention Stage II : Facilitating changes and transformation • Uncovering the trauma materials • Safety remembering • Negotiation • Connecting sensory, visual, behavioral, affective, cognitive aspects of the trauma Experiential Map : Resolving Traumatic Experiences

  9. Intervention Stage III :Integration and New Identity • Ego strengthening process New identity Internal Maturation Personality Integration Retrieval of inner resources for future challenges

  10. Coping with resistance • Acknowledge and address • Acceptance : allow rebellious and resistance • Engaging • Reframing (Expand the horizon/scope of views) • Relaxtion/Reflection : self-defense mechanism/critical faculty • Utilization • Metaphoric messages (symbolic meanings)
